Three-dimensional sonographic features of nuchal edema

Summary
Three-dimensional (3D) sonography offers a novel way to visualize early second-trimester nuchal edema. This advanced imaging technique provides a clearer, more comprehensive view of fetal anatomy compared to traditional methods.
Area of Science:
- Medical Imaging
- Fetal Medicine
- Obstetrics
Background:
- Nuchal edema is a potential indicator of fetal aneuploidy.
- Early detection is crucial for timely intervention and management.
Purpose of the Study:
- To characterize the three-dimensional (3D) sonographic features of nuchal edema.
- To evaluate the utility of 3D sonography in early second-trimester pregnancy.
Main Methods:
- Transabdominal 3D sonography was used to study 5 cases of nuchal edema.
- Gestation ranged from 16 to 22 weeks.
Main Results:
- Nuchal edema was readily visualized with both 2D and 3D sonography.
- 3D sonography enhanced visualization of structural continuity and curvature.
- Simultaneous 3D visualization offered improved overview and anatomical plane definition.
Conclusions:
- 3D sonography presents a novel method for in utero visualization of nuchal edema.
- This technique may improve the assessment of early second-trimester fetal anatomy.
